Decadent Cookies and Cream Cookie Recipe

Description

These decadent Cookies and Cream Cookies combine buttery, soft dough with crunchy Oreo cookie pieces and creamy white chocolate chips for an irresistible treat. Perfectly baked to golden edges with gooey centers, these cookies are a delightful twist on a classic favorite that you’ll love biting into anytime.


Ingredients

Scale

Dry Ingredients

  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 2 tablespoons cornstarch
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t

Wet Ingredients

  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 large egg
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ract

Add-ins

  • 1 cup Oreo cookies, coarsely chopped
  • 1 cup white chocolate chips


Instructions

  1. Preheat the o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Line baking sheets with parchment paper or silicone baking mats to prevent sticking and ensure even baking.
  2. Mix dry ingredients: In a small bowl, whisk together the flour, cornstarch,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. This will ensure all the leavening agents and seasonings are evenly distributed for consistent texture.
  3. Cream butter and sugar: In a large mixing bowl, beat the softened unsalted butter and granulated sugar together until the mixture becomes creamy, light, and fluffy. This step helps incorporate air for a tender cookie.
  4. Add egg and vanilla: Beat in the large egg and vanilla extract until the mixture is smooth and fully combined, scraping down the sides of the bowl as needed.
  5. Combine dry and wet ingredients: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ture. Mix gently until a soft cookie dough forms, being careful not to overmix to keep the cookies tender.
  6. Fold in add-ins: Carefully fold in the coarsely chopped Oreo cookies and white chocolate chips, distributing them evenly throughout the dough.
  7. Portion dough onto baking sheets: Scoop out about 2 tablespoons of dough for each cookie onto the prepared baking sheets. Press each mound down slightly to help them spread evenly as they bake.
  8. Bake cookies: Place the baking sheets in the preheated oven and bake for 8-10 minutes. The edges should be set and lightly golden, while the centers may look slightly underbaked for a soft and chewy texture.
  9. Cooling: Let the cookies cool on the baking sheets for a few minutes so they firm up. Then transfer them to a wire cooling rack to cool completely before serving.

Notes

  • Do not overbake; removing the cookies while centers are slightly underbaked yields a soft, chewy texture.
  • You can substitute Oreos with any similar chocolate sandwich cookies if preferred.
  • Make sure butter is softened for easier creaming and better texture.
  • Pressing the dough slightly before baking helps achieve even spreading and shape.
  • Store c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to one week.
